Hands-on learning, with visual models is a key to success for first grade learners. We are in a time that we are unsure about where we will be learning, but students should be sure about having engaging learning experiences with all materials needed at their fingertips.
Even from home, I will be able to provide students with multisensory learning experiences with these provided materials.
I will be making phonics folders for my students. These folders will be filled with red and green crayons and laminated materials to use with a specific methodology for engaging phonics instruction. These tools will help their brains be stimulated with color visuals and active learning.
The headphones help students stay focused on their Chromebooks when environments can be very distracting, especially with possible learning from home. As students are focused on my teaching, I will be able to use the table top easel to support students' visual learning needs. Not knowing where my teaching environment will be, it is important that I am able to provide the same type of instructional resources my students are familiar to in the classroom.
